Mura

Mura is a village located in Kurud tehsil of Dhamtari district in Chhattisgarh, India. It is situated 20km away from sub-district headquarter Kurud (tehsildar office) and 45km away from district headquarter Dhamtari. As per 2009 stats, Mura village is also a gram panchayat.

About Mura

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Mura is 446788. The village spans a total geographical area of 369.46 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 493661. Kurud is nearest town to Mura village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 20km away.

Population of Mura

According to the 2011 Census, Mura has a total population of about 1,847, with approximately 922 males and 925 females. The sex ratio is around 1003 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 208 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 29 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 44. The overall literacy rate is approximately 70.66%, with male literacy at about 77.87% and female literacy near 63.46%. There are around 322 households in the village. Connectivity of Mura

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Mura. As per the 2011 stats, Mura had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within <5 km distance
